Snowpack Summary
Windslabs are common in open areas with loading on easterly aspects. Commonly, a deep slab overlies midpack weaknesses of surface hoar, crusts, and facets. The depth of these slabs varies from 75 cm to 150 cm. These layers have been producing very large avalanches over the past week.
Avalanche Summary
Several new avalanches were noted today on the Icefields Parkway associated with recent winds.
